Adaptive filter’s coefficients can be automatically adjusted with changes of theexternal parameters, and always maintaining the optimal filtering, it has been widelyused in system identification, communication channel equalization, signal prediction,signal enhancement and other fields. Adaptive noise cancellation filter is one of themain applications in the form of the adaptive filter. With the development of signaland information processing technology, the applications of adaptive signal processingbecame more and more widely, and its hardware implementation of the adaptive filterhas become one of the hot and difficult problems in the field of signal processingresearch recent years.Taking the most representative sine wave signal and Gaussian white noise signalfor example in the signal processing field in this pape. Firstly, the basic principle ofadaptive noise cancellation filter was introduced, and a detailed theoretical analysiswas put forward about the LMS and RLS recursive adaptive algorithms. On theMatlab platform, through the writing program of adaptive noise cancellation filter, aseries of simulation and comparative analysis on the convergence rate of the LMSalgorithm and RLS algorithm performance was performed with changing the adaptiveparameters. Some valuable conclusions were acquired, and it provided a reference forthe hardware implementation of adaptive filters.On this basis, the eight-order serial LMS algorithm adaptive noise cancellationfilter model was constructed and simulated using the Altera Corporation’s DSPBuilder tool package. Then the model was eventually converted to the VHDLhardware description language, and the RTL register transfer level simulation wasexecuted with Modelsim-altera software. After that, logic synthesis and fiter wascompleted with QuartusII software. Finally, a high-speed adaptive filter with thehighest response frequency of44.64MHz was achieved on EP2C35F484C8FPGA.
